Abstract
Buffalo are very restricted in their movement and establish a very strong "site attachment", i.e, they have a well-defined "home range". Inside this are a number of "fixed points". Pathways, trails, or pads are numerous within each home range, and run from one fixed point to another. Because each animal exhibits this strong site attachment, many animals die each year as the result of thirst, or starvation, or both.Keywords
